Brunswick Corporation vs Colgate-Palmolive Company — how do they compare? Brunswick Corporation trades at $81.99 (market cap $5.28B), while Colgate-Palmolive Company trades at $92.3 (market cap $73.59B). The key difference: Colgate-Palmolive Company is far larger — about 13.9× Brunswick Corporation's market cap, and Colgate-Palmolive Company pays the higher dividend (2.3%). About Brunswick Corporation

Brunswick Corp is the leader in several recreational sectors. The firm is the leading boat manufacturer, and its brands include Mercury and Mariner outboard engines

About Colgate-Palmolive Company

Since its founding in 1806, Colgate-Palmolive has grown to become a leading global consumer product company. In addition to its namesake oral care line, the firm manufactures shampoos, shower gels, deodorants, and home care products that are sold in over 200 countries (international sales account for about 70% of its consolidated total, including approximately 45% from emerging regions). It also owns specialty pet food maker Hill's, which sells its products through veterinarians and specialty pet retailers.
